Nickel: A trace element with the atomic symbol Ni, atomic number 28, and atomic weight 58.69. It is a cofactor of the enzyme UREASE.
nickel ion : A nickel atom having a net electric charge.
nickel atom : Chemical element (nickel group element atom) with atomic number 28.

Dental Leakage: The seepage of fluids, debris, and micro-organisms between the walls of a prepared dental cavity and the restoration.

Number of Participants With a PAI Score of < 3, = 3, or = 4 or 5

"The periapical index: A scoring system for radiographic assessment of apical periodontitis. Score of 1: Normal. Score of 2: Small changes in bone structure. Score of 3: Changes in bone structure with some mineral loss (bone loss). Score of 4: Periodontitis with well-defined radiolucent area (apical periodontitis). Score of 5: Severe Periodontitis with exacerbating features (apical periodontitis).~Healed is defined by absence of a radiographic indication of apical periodontitis (PAI <3) and absence of clinical signs and symptoms other than tenderness to percussion.~Healing is defined by a reduction of radiolucency (if radiolucency is present at Baseline) combined with the absence of clinical signs and symptoms other than tenderness to percussion."
